Wilton Volunteer Ambulance Corps
About this Resource
Wilton Volunteer Ambulance Corps (WVAC) is an emergency medical service that provides 911 emergency ambulance coverage to the town of Wilton, CT. WVAC is a volunteer organization with over 60 members, most of whom are Emergency Medical Technicians (EMTs) trained to render care ranging from simple splinting of a broken finger to lifesaving emergency defibrillation using an Automatic External Defibrillator (AED).
